Abhishek Kumar

Abhishek Kumar is currently working as an Assistant director in Computer science & Engineering Department in Chandigarh University, Punjab, India. is doing Post-Doctoral Fellow in Ingenium Research Group Ingenium Research Group Lab, Universidad De Castilla-La Mancha, Ciudad Real, and Ciudad Real Spain. He has total Academic teaching experience of more than 12 years along with 2 years teaching assistantship. He is having more than 160 publications in reputed, peer reviewed National and International Journals, books & Conferences He has authored/Co-Authored 7 books published internationally and edited 39 books (Published & ongoing with IET, Elsevier, Wiley, IGI GLOBAL Springer, Apple Academic Press, De-Gruyter and CRC etc. He is Patent holder and got Sir CV Raman National award for 2018 in young researcher and faculty Category from IJRP Group. He is acting as Series Editor for three books series, Quantum Computing with Degruyter Germany, Intelligent Energy System with Elsevier, & Mathematical Methods in the Digital Age: Computational Intelligence & Advancements.
